The Trump Trial, Columbia Anarchy—and Hope for New York
The Wall Street Journal ^ | April 29, 2024 | Gerard Baker

Posted on 05/01/2024 3:15:36 AM PDT by definitelynotaliberal

For a fleeting moment this spring, New York City actually feels like that famous 1976 Saul Steinberg cover for the New Yorker—the one that captures the now-faded solipsistic conviction of the city’s residents that nothing of significance happens beyond their little island.

“View of the World From 9th Avenue” looks out west at a flat, anonymous planet that exists unknown across the Hudson River, the vast empty plains beyond “Jersey” dotted with little settlements like Kansas City and Chicago, as the alien nation beyond the metropolis diminishes with perspective toward a Pacific Ocean narrower than the three blocks between the eponymous avenue and the Hudson River, until the world ends in a little clump of vacant land called China.

Almost 50 years later life imitates art and for a week or two at least Gothamites can be forgiven for thinking this really is where everything of any import on earth is happening.

Down past Ninth Avenue, near the southern tip of Manhattan in the state courthouse, the world’s most famous native New Yorker sits like a sullen Buddha, in forced contemplative silence, as a prosecutor tries to convince 12 of his fellow New Yorkers and a judge that the once and would-be future president should be sent to prison for a caper involving a porn actress and a bookkeeping fiddle.

Uptown, beyond where Ninth Avenue becomes Columbus and ultimately Gaza, the flower of America’s youth spend the dying days of an academic year championing the cause of belligerent religious fanatics who would burn them alive if given the opportunity.
